As of April 2025, the average annual salary for employees at National Pediatric Center in the United States is $107,906.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$52. Salaries at National Pediatric Center typically range from $94,797 to $122,378 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Individual sal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as job role, experience, education level, certifications, and more. At National Pediatric Center, An Associate Medical Director is among the highest earners, with an average salary of approximately $301,225 per year. Conversely, the lowest-paid position is Medical Assistant, earning around $39,794 annually. Explore this page further for more salary and benefits information at National Pediatric Center.

How Much Does National Pediatric Center Pay for Different Roles?BETA

At National Pediatric Center, sal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as location, industry, job category, and department. Below, we provide a detailed overview of salary ranges for various roles within the company.

It's important to note that salaries for the same position may differ due to several factors, including experience, education level, training, skills, and competencies. For instance, Associate Medical Director positions at National Pediatric Center offer the highest average annual salary of $301,225, while Medical Assistant roles have an average annual salary of $39,794.

JOB TITLE SALARY RANGE AVERAGE SALARY COMPANY NAME
Associate Medical Director $276,744 - $334,231 $301,225 National Pediatric Center
Attending Physician $227,204 - $283,928 $255,496 National Pediatric Center
Physician $199,879 - $250,508 $228,287 National Pediatric Center
Pediatrician $196,100 - $260,995 $222,548 National Pediatric Center
Pediatric Nurse Practitioner $111,288 - $121,320 $117,826 National Pediatric Center
Medical Assistant $37,097 - $42,152 $39,794 National Pediatric Center
